The exponential form for 153 is 3^2 * 17^1, which represents the prime factorization of the number. This means that 153 can be expressed as 3 raised to the power of 2 multiplied by 17 raised to the power of 1. Exponential form helps break down a number into its prime factors and is useful in various mathematical calculations and problem-solving scenariOS.
